MYAirline loses licence to operate as commercial airline as CAAM revokes AOC
KUALA LUMPUR (April 24): The Civil Aviation Authority of Malaysia (CAAM) has revoked the air operator's certificate (AOC) of cash-strapped low-cost carrier MYAirline Sdn Bhd, effective April 15, after it failed to find a new investor before the April 14 deadline.
This means MYAirline will have to reapply for the AOC and an air service licence (ASL) from the aviation regulators — the first from CAAM, the technical aviation regulator; the second from its economic aviation counterpart, the Malaysian Aviation Commission (Mavcom) — if it hopes to restart services. The process can be long and tedious.
